Four Degrees of Action
The more action you take, the better your chances are of getting a break. Disciplined, consistent, and persistent actions are more of a determining factor in the creation of success that any other combination of things.
Categories of degrees of actions:
1. Do nothing.
Regardless of which degree of action you operate in, they all require work in their own ways. Signs that you are doing nothing include exhibiting boredom, lethargy, complacency, and lack of purpose. People in this group will fi nd themselves spending their time and energy justifying their situations— which requires as much work as the other actions.
It’s also interesting to note that those who do nothing in one area of their lives will find something they love to do and spend time doing those things—something for which they’ll often take massive action. It could be online poker, gaming, biking, watching movies, reading books.
2. Retreat.
“Retreaters” are those who take actions in reverse—probably in order to avoid negative experiences that they imagine will come as a result of taking action. The retreater personifies the “fear-of-success” phenomenon. He or she has experienced results that were not fruitful (or that he or she did not perceive as fruitful) and has therefore decided to avoid taking further actions that might prompt this to occur again.
Usually retreating only comes about as a result of being told to do so over and over. So many of us are instructed during childhood, “don’t touch that,” “be careful,” “don’t talk to him,” “get away from that,” and so on and then start to adopt retreat as an action.
3. Take normal levels of action.
Unfortunately, a majority of the workforce takes normal degrees of action; it’s those managers, executives, and companies that blend in more than they stand out. Although some members of this group may occasionally attempt to generate exceptional quality, they almost never create anything in exceptional quantities. The goal here is average—average marriages, health, careers, and finances. As long as average works, they are fi ne with it. They don’t cause problems for others or themselves as long as conditions remain steady and predictable.
When you have been taking only normal actions, you are even more susceptible to challenges that are certain to come your way. Any set of ordinary events, financial conditions, or stressful experiences can throw off a lifetime of typically “acceptable” levels of action and result in a serious degree of stress, uncertainty, and hurt.
4. Take massive action.
Massive action is actually the level of action that creates new problems—and until you create problems, you’re not truly operating at the fourth stage of action.
When you are taking massive action, you aren’t thinking in terms of how many hours you work. When you start operating at the fourth degree of action, your mind-set will shift and so will your results. You will end up instigating opportunities that you will have to address earlier, later, and in a different way than you would on a “normal” day, so a routine day will become a thing of the past.
Regardless of which degree of action you operate in, they all require work in their own ways.
Someone who takes average actions but is capable of much more is really electing to do some variation of doing nothing or retreating.
Taking normal action is the most dangerous of the levels, because it is the most accepted by society.
Taking massive action means making somewhat unreasonable choices and then following these up with even more action.
You will know you are stepping into the realm of massive action when you create new problems for yourself and start to receive criticism and warning from others.
Money and power follow attention, so whoever can get the most attention is the person who takes the most action and sooner or later will get the most results.
Making massive action a discipline will break you through obscurity, increase you value to the marketplace, and help you generate success in any area you elect.

Academic Counselors focus on helping students develop certain skills, such as those used in decisionmaking and studying, that they need in order to be successful in their social and academic lives. School counselors meet with parents or guardians to discuss their child’s strengths and weaknesses, and any special needs and behavioral issues that the child might have.
Career counselors work with job-seekers at various stages of their careers. Some work in colleges, helping students choose a major or determine the jobs they are qualified for with their degrees. Career counselors also help people find and get jobs by teaching them job search, résumé writing, and interviewing techniques.
Career counselors also work with people who have already entered the workforce. These counselors develop plans to improve their clients’ current careers. They also provide advice about entering a new profession or helping to resolve workplace issues.
Some career counselors work in outplacement firms and assist laid-off workers with transitioning into new jobs or careers.
